Transaction 7cd96944aa815815f2059392b18b2d6bdff49cb7c3cfe83dd59a14581720acd7
1 Input
1 Output
-
7cd96944aa815815f2059392b18b2d6bdff49cb7c3cfe83dd59a14581720acd7:0
- value
- 156549
- script pubkey
- OP_0 OP_PUSHBYTES_20 18f87171a116ccf8620bcba3f759012fc462b261
- address
- bc1qrru8zudpzmx0scstew3lwkgp9lzx9vnpetppc7